TCS is hiring fresh Non-technical Post-graduates, check details here

India’s largest IT services provider company Tata Consultancy Services has announced TCS Atlas Hiring Program for post-graduates, year of passing 2020, 2021 & 2022.

Explaining its Atlas Hiring Program, the company said, “TCS Atlas Hiring is designed exclusively for impressive talent with a passion for innovation, and those who believe they can reimagine business functioning through a data-centric approach.” 

“Talent discovered through TCS Atlas Hiring will be a catalyst to providing superior business outcomes, bring confidence to decision-making and help businesses execute effective data-driven strategies to build a greater future.” It said.

The company invites job applications from M.Sc (Mathematics/ Statistics/ Economics) & MA (Economics) from Year of Passing (YoP) – 2020, 2021 & 2022 under this new program.

Only Full-time Post Graduation courses with specializations as Mathematics/Statistics/ Economics will be considered from the year of passing 2020,2021 and 2022 (Part-Time/ Correspondence courses will not be considered).

How to Apply

Step 1. Register and complete the application form on TCS NextStep portal. The status of your application should be ‘Application Received’ and above. 

Keep your CT/DT ID handy and update the same on the link provided in step 2.

Scenario A: In case you already have CT/DT ID, kindly log on to TCS Next Step Portal (click here) and complete the application form.

Scenario B: If you are a new user, kindly log on to TCS Next Step Portal (click here). Click on ‘Register Now’, choose category as ‘IT’,  proceed to fill your details and submit your application form.

Step 2. As the final step, click here to apply for TCS Atlas Hiring. This is a mandatory step.

Please Note: Multiple entries from a single candidate will lead to disqualification.

TCS added 28,238 people in the q3, December 2021 ending quarter, a mix of fresh engineering graduates and lateral hires with a consolidated headcount of over 5 lakhs with a diverse workforce comprising 147 nationalities.

TCS, which hired 43,000 freshers in the first half of fiscal 2022, said in the third quarter itself it hired the 34,000 freshers planned for the entire second half and will likely hire more in the fourth quarter.

However, the company’s attrition rose to 15.3% from 11.9% in the second quarter but it was still below the industry levels.

At the end of December, TCS had 556,986 employees on its rolls with more than 200,000 women which made up 36% of its workforce.
